I wanted to start this Topic earlier but you know how it is!

So, this is my Project. Its an Aprilia RSV Mille from 2002 with a little crash damage to the front.

Heres how i got her

The first thing was stripping!!! Taking everything off and making choices of what can be used and whats not light enough or not good enough

The one thing that I realy wanted to make was a big airbox and a tank/seat/airbox monocoque. I started with the bottom part of the airbox. This is only the rough cutout without the support for the filter. The shower setup is also not done. This one is straight from the 999.

Another big part was taking all the electric to the front and making my own wiring! Heres a picture of the finished airbox, my shower setup and most of the electric.

I also switched the 2 radiators for a single, big one from the ZXR400. 1/3 bigger but still 100g lighter!. The build of the model for the tank/seat monocoque was a nightmare! It took ages but it turned out realy nice.

The whole finished part that is the seat, tank (7-8l) and the top part of the airbox weighs around 4kg without the pump.
Its a realy big project and im not close to being done.
I´ve calculated (Wasnt on the scale yet) that the bike wheighs around 155kg with 5kg of gas and all other fluids. With fairings and the last bits and bobs i´ll probably be at around 165-170kg with a full tank of gas. The last pictures are from the test in Oschersleben and right after.
